    I guess my episodes are missing some metadata. So here's the story.

    I recorded some series using screen recording OBS Studio and cut out commercials using Shutter Encoder. I put episodes under folder with series name and [imdbid-xxxx] suffix. Most of episodes have Series name, episode number, and imdbid. The ones with correct names have a valid descriptions and images downloaded from provider. 

    Still, I need to manually choose next episode and manually fast forward intros. I've installed Intro Skipper plugin, but it doesn't work for me. 

    I've also setup play next episode automatically. I've heard that without this setting I should see play next episode button by default. That's not the case in my situation. Please guide me what am I missing?

    Read this: https://jellyfin.org/docs/general/server/media/shows/

    In order for the Intro Skipper to work, you need to run the "Detect and Analyse Media Segments" under Scheduled Tasks.

    You also need to configure your Media Segment Actions under your user account Playback settings, or the settings in a client app if you're using one.

    1. Click your user icon at the top right
    2. Click Playback
    3. Configure Media Segment Actions, set everything to Ask To Skip
